Kay T. Blasting 1937 - 2016
HERKIMER - Kay T. Blasting, 78, of Herkimer, passed away, peacefully, on Thursday, August, 18, 2016, at Mohawk Valley Health Care Center, Ilion.
Kay was born in Canajoharie, NY, on September 8, 1937, the daughter of the late Charles and Dorothy (Buddles) Trumble. She was a graduate of Canajoharie High School. Her marriage to Ralph J. Blasting took place in Herkimer; the couple shared a committed and blessed union. Kay was last employed by Achievements, in Albany, as an Executive Assistant. She was a member of the Herkimer Lady Elks and Sts. Anthony and Joseph Parish of Herkimer.
She is survived by her beloved husband, Ralph; her children, Luanne Murphy, and husband, Richard, of Highland, IL, Ralph J. Blasting, Jr., and wife, Laurie, of Fredonia, James Blasting, and wife, Susan, of Fayetteville, Jeffery Helmer, and wife, Carin, of Charlotte, NC, Tami Callister, and husband, James, of Latham, Anthony G. Blasting, and wife, Teresa, of Kenmore, NY, Matthew Blasting, of Seneca, PA, Scott Blasting, and wife, Pam, of Schenectady, Maria Waufle, and husband, Bernie, of Herkimer, and Anne Butler, and husband, John, of Latham. She also leaves many grandchildren, nieces, nephews and cousins. She was predeceased by three brothers.
